#include <iostream>
#include <cstdio>
#include <queue>
#include <vector>
#include <cstring>
#include <bitset>

#define mp make_pair
#define pb push_back

using namespace std;

const int NodMax = 200005;
const int MuchMax = 400005;

int N, M, dist[NodMax], tata[NodMax];
priority_queue < pair < int, int > > Q; //cost si vecin
vector < pair < int, int > > G[MuchMax]; // cost si vecin
bitset < NodMax > viz;

void Read()
{
    scanf("%d %d", &N, &M);
    for(int i=1; i<=M; ++i)
    {
        int x, y, c;
        scanf("%d %d %d", &x, &y, &c);
        G[x].pb(mp(c,y));
        G[y].pb(mp(c,x));
    }
}

void Solve()
{
    int inf = 0x3f3f3f3f;
    Q.push(mp(0,1));
    memset(dist,inf,sizeof(dist));

    while(!Q.empty())
    {
        int nodc = Q.top().second;
        Q.pop();

        viz[nodc] = true;

        vector < pair < int, int > > ::iterator it;

        for(it = G[nodc].begin(); it!=G[nodc].end(); ++it)
        {
            if(dist[it->second] > it->first && !viz[it->second])
            {
                dist[it->second] = it->first;
                Q.push(mp(-dist[it->second],it->second));
                tata[it->second] = nodc;
            }
        }

    }
    int S = 0;

    for(int i = 2; i <= N; ++i)
            S += dist[i];

    cout << S << "\n" << N-1 << "\n";

    for(int i = 2; i <= N; ++i)
        cout << i << " " << tata[i] << "\n";
}

int main()
{
    freopen("apm.in", "r", stdin);
    freopen("apm.out", "w", stdout);
    Read();
    Solve();
    return 0;
}
